Indholdsfortegnelse:
- Trin 1: Fugleskræmselhoved
- Trin 2: Scarecrow Controller og bevægelsessensorer
- Trin 3: Fugleskræmselkrop
- Trin 4: Kørsel af serveren
Video: Animatronic efter fugleskræmsel og Haunt Automation: 4 trin (med billeder)
2024 Forfatter: John Day | [email protected]. Sidst ændret: 2024-01-30 08:30
Denne fugleskræmsel (lad os kalde ham Jack) fornemmer dig i forskellige dele af gården, vågner og ser på dig. Når du kommer tættere på, bærer Jack tænder og chomps. Jack foregiver at være en statisk rekvisit i løbet af dagen og vågner om natten (ligesom alle gode ghouls). Jack er ekstremt uhyggelig. Jack kan dreje til venstre / højre / i midten, hovedet op / ned / i midten, øjnene til / fra / blink / blink og skjule / vise tænderne. Bevægelsessensorer placeret i hele gården bruges både til at afværge grupper af rekvisitter og til at vise Jack, hvor de skal lede. Du kan tjekke videoen i aktion her.
Så hvis du vil have dit tilholdssted til at være ekstra skræmmende, skal du bruge det her:
-
Fugleskræmselhoved
- Animotion fugleskræmselmaske
- 3 servoer
- 2 lysdioder
- 1 bevægelsessensor og ledning
- 1 Particle Photon Board, printkort, headers og et USB -strømkabel
- 1 Projektboks
- Bolte, møtrikker, vinkelbeslag
- 1 11.1V Drone Lithum Polymer batteri 2200mAh
- 1 12V til 6V effektomformer - Gartt YPG 20A HV SBE
- 1 5V genopladeligt batteri eller en 5V strømadapter
- Valgfri spændingsaflæsning for 6V -kilden.
-
Fugleskræmselkrop
- Træ til ramme (billigt bambusgulv er fantastisk til projekter)
- 4 trådfrakker hænger
- Lidt hø til hænder og fødder
- Nogle lynlåse
- Bukser og en skjorte (tag noget, der ser fugleskræmsel ud fra velvilje)
-
Bevægelsessensorer (så mange du vil)
4 Skruemonterede terminaler
-
- 1 Particle Photon Board, printkort, headers og et USB -strømkabel
- 1 Projektboks
- 1 5V usb strømforsyning eller en 5V strømadapter
-
Server
En computer, der kan køre node.js. En pc, Mac eller Raspberry PI fungerer fint
Trin 1: Fugleskræmselhoved
Animotion fugleskræmselmasken bærer normalt tænder, når du sænker din hage. Vi kommer til at ændre masken til:
- Tilføj en servo for at styre kæben.
- Tilføj en servo for at styre hovedets hældning
- Tilføj en servo til at styre hovedpanden
- Tilføj to røde lysdioder til øjnene.
Først skal vi ændre masken for at skabe en platform på overkæben til montering af elektronikken. Jeg kan godt lide at bruge billige bambusgulve, fordi det er stærkt, let at arbejde med og tykt nok til at forsænke skruer, hvis det er nødvendigt. Efter at have fjernet tungen og rillen fra bambusgulvet, skar jeg et stykke masken i bredden og rundede de udvendige hjørner. Hvis du omhyggeligt skreller burlap'en tilbage på masken, kan du bore to huller på hver side til et vinkelbeslag. Lighed skal du bruge en beslag til at skubbe mod på bundkrukken. Jeg monterede vippeservoen i midten af platformen, som derefter fastgøres til panservo. Panservoen fastgøres til et stykke bambus til halsen, hvor vi kan montere batterier og elektronik.
Du skal muligvis lægge en modfjeder i for at reducere pandevinklen på servoen. Jeg fandt ud af, at mellem det og hatten, der følger med masken, var det let afbalanceret.
Underkæben fastgøres til en servo gennem en arm med justerbar længde.
Bemærk, at de fleste servoer giver 180 graders bevægelse. Du vil montere servoen, så servoens midterposition er i midten af din nødvendige bevægelse. Bare rolig, hvis du er lidt væk, vil vi justere grænserne i softwaren.
Øjnets lysdioder monteres derefter på oversiden af det øvre bambusark.
Trin 2: Scarecrow Controller og bevægelsessensorer
Fugleskræmselkontrolleren bruger et design, jeg lavede til Halloween sidste år (se denne artikel), som jeg ændrede til denne indsats. Denne artikel går meget i detaljer om, hvordan man bygger tavlerne og grænsefladen til rekvisitter til automatisering, så jeg vil ikke gentage det her. Dette kort er designet med to transistorer til styring af rekvisitter gennem test- eller fodporte og to digitale led -udgange til andre rekvisitter. Jeg tilføjede et par ting til dette design.
- Et breakout board til servoer og bevægelsessensoren.
- En valgfri spændingsmåler til servokraften.
Du kan downloade kredsløbsdiagrammet fra github her (det er et Fritzing -diagram). Breakout -kortet er valgfrit, men gør det let at tilslutte standard 3 -pins servo, strøm og bevægelsessensor.
Jeg brugte et 11V batteri med en 6V converter til at drive servoerne separat fra en standard 5V USB strømforsyning til partikel controller kortet. Da servoerne hver kan trække op til 1A, kan dette batteri faktisk betjene mange flere servoer (20A maks belastning).
Du kan downloade softwaren til spånpladen her. Du bliver nødt til at foretage et par ændringer for at indstille dine servoer. Filen halloween2017.ino indeholder vejledning til, hvordan du indstiller dine servoer. Det er meget let at ændre denne kode og bruge værktøjet til at bygge partikler til at blinke partiklen over wifi (se partikelbygningswebstedet)
Fire sensorer til ekstern bevægelse er mere end nok (til venstre gård, højre gård, midtergård og ved fugleskræmsel). Du kan også bruge brædderne til at styre rekvisitter ved bevægelse. Dette er virkelig rart, for hvis du har tåge og belysning, rekvisitterne enten slet ikke går eller slukker for meget.
Trin 3: Fugleskræmselkrop
Fugleskræmselkroppen er sandsynligvis en af de letteste dele af designet. Jeg skar grundlæggende en ramme fra bambusgulvet (2x16 tommer, 2x24 tommer, 1x 6 tommer), borede huller og boltede delene sammen.
Til tøjet købte jeg brugt tøj fra GoodWill (noget der ligner fugleskræmsel). Dernæst borede jeg huller for at fastgøre en bøjle til hvert ben og arm. Dette giver dig mulighed for at skabe nogle realistiske positurer for kroppen. Du skal bare fylde det med, hvad du har (vi brugte gamle håndklæder).
Rammen sidder mod din stol og giver det bevægelige hoved en robust bund. Afslut tøjet med et stykke burlap cut for at dække behovet. Til hænder og fødder lynede jeg lidt hø og fastgjorde enden af bøjlen til lynlåse. Så lynede jeg enden af bukserne og enden af trøjen for at holde den på plads.
Trin 4: Kørsel af serveren
Du kan downloade serverkoden her. Filen indeholder instruktioner om, hvad du skal ændre til dine særlige tavler, rekvisitter og bevægelsessensorer.
- Du skal indsætte dit partikel -token.
- Du skal indsætte dine enheder og enheds -id'er
- Opreg dine rekvisitter
- Skriv dine tilbagekald til bevægelser
- Opreg dine bevægelsessensorer
Du kan køre dette på enhver enhed, der kan understøtte node (herunder en hindbær pi) som følger:
node halloween2027server.js
Outputtet fortæller dig, hvilke sensorer der gik ud, og hvilke rekvisitter der blev udløst. Det fede ved serveren er, at du kan slukke for hele gården bare ved at stoppe serveren og få den til at blive levende om natten.
Vær kreativ med dette, du kan virkelig lave nogle fantastiske spøgelsesautomationer og fugleskræmsel, der følger folk gennem gården og får tænder, når du kommer tæt på, er super uhyggeligt.
Anbefalede:
Avanceret linje efter robot: 22 trin (med billeder)
Avanceret linje efter robot: Dette er en avanceret linje efter robot baseret på Teensy 3.6 og QTRX linjesensor, som jeg har bygget og har arbejdet på i et stykke tid. Der er nogle store forbedringer i design og ydeevne fra min tidligere linje efter robot. T
Vejrstation: ESP8266 Med dyb søvn, SQL, tegning efter kolbe og plott: 3 trin
Weather Station: ESP8266 Med Deep Sleep, SQL, Graphing by Flask & Plotly: Ville det være sjovt at kende temperaturen, fugtigheden eller lysintensiteten på din altan? Jeg ved, jeg ville. Så jeg lavede en simpel vejrstation til at indsamle sådanne data. De følgende afsnit er de trin, jeg tog for at bygge en. Lad os komme i gang
Sådan laver du et menneske efter en robot med Arduino: 3 trin
Sådan laver du et menneske efter robot med Arduino: Menneske følger robot fornuft og følger menneske
EBot8 -objekt efter robot: 5 trin (med billeder)
EBot8 Object Following Robot: Har du nogensinde spekuleret på at lave en robot, der følger med, uanset hvor du går? Men kunne bare ikke? Nå … Nu kan du! Vi præsenterer dig objektet efter robot! Gå til denne tutorial, like og stem, og måske kan du også gøre det
PID-baseret linje efter robot med POLOLU QTR 8RC-sensor Array: 6 trin (med billeder)
PID-baseret linje efter robot med POLOLU QTR 8RC-sensor Array: Hej! Dette er mit første opslag om instruktører, og i dag tager jeg dig ned af vejen og forklarer, hvordan man buler en PID-baseret linje efter robot ved hjælp af QTR-8RC sensor array. Inden vi går videre til bygningen af robotten, skal vi forstå